  • 摘要:In the production process of horizontal well, a pressure drop exists in horizontal wellbore from the toe to theheel, leading to different producing pressure drops at various points of horizontal section. And the water willearly breakthrough in local horizontal section, which influences on the development effect of horizontal wells.Thus, it is required to combine the pressure drop characteristics in horizontal wellbore with reservoirheterogeneity and the location of horizontal section, in order to achieve equilibrium development of horizontalwells. The edge water reservoir was taken as an example in this study, where the reservoir simulationtechnology was used for analysing the influences of reservoir permeability difference along the horizontalwellbore, thickness difference along the horizontal wellbore and the angle between horizontal section and oil-water interface on horizontal well development. As a result, reservoir parameters policy limits were obtainedfor achieving equilibrium development of horizontal wells, providing a basis for the optimal design of horizontalwells in edge water reservoirs.
